The Clean Slate Framework
Start fresh
The Clean Slate Framework involves approaching a new project or idea with a completely open mind, devoid of preconceptions or biases. This allows for true innovation and creativity to emerge. By starting from a blank slate, individuals can tap into their intuition and create something entirely new and original.
- Start with a blank slate, free from preconceptions or biases.
- Tap into your intuition and let your creativity guide you.
- Be willing to take risks and experiment with new ideas.
- Clear your mindLet go of any expectations or preconceptions you may have about the project. Start with a completely open mind.Pro tipTake a few moments to meditate or practice deep breathing to clear your mind.WarningBe careful not to get caught up in self-doubt or fear of failure.
- Tap into your intuitionAllow your intuition to guide you as you begin working on the project. Don't overthink or analyze your ideas too much.Pro tipTrust your instincts and let your creativity flow.WarningBe careful not to get too caught up in your own thoughts and ideas.
- Experiment and take risksBe willing to try new things and take risks. Don't be afraid to fail or make mistakes.Pro tipRemember that failure is an opportunity to learn and grow.WarningBe careful not to get too attached to your ideas or expectations.
